Jointed circular section piles sune precast reinforced concrete pile units featuring circular cross-sectional geometry da mechanical ko adhesive joint systems da ke enable end-to-end connection don achieve required foundation depths. Waɗannan structural elements ƙunshi high-strength concrete (typically C50 zuwa C80 da sama) reinforced tare da strategically positioned steel reinforcement cages—composed na high-yield longitudinal bars da shear links—designed don resist axial compression, lateral bending, da shear stresses da ake samu a lokacin installation driving da throughout service life. Circular geometry ya ba da exceptional structural efficiency, distributing foundation loads evenly across pile perimeter da delivering superior bending moment resistance idan aka kwatanta da alternative square ko polygonal sections, particularly valuable lokacin da ake manage lateral soil pressures da unplanned load eccentricities.
